Transaction 80e80c15d459ef81b49699cc1c1030c4756b84646caf9e14c0e6f09fefd49eb8
1 Input
1 Output
-
80e80c15d459ef81b49699cc1c1030c4756b84646caf9e14c0e6f09fefd49eb8:0
- value
- 14917
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d0ca35329b4e1864c79aaafd81a92ed3c5c30c6
- address
- bc1q35x2x5efknscvnre42hasx5ja579cvxx037eq5